  • Parents' visa rejected 4 times, Need Direction

    I'm a Permanent Resident (Green Card) since March 2011.
    My parents have 4 rejections so far.

    1st time was way back in 1996, they went with my eldest brother (25 years)
    2nd time during my MBA graduation in November 2009
    3rd time again before my graduation in November 2009
    4th time Feb 2013, this time I sponsored them using I-134.

    For the first 3 times, they never asked for any documents.

    4th time Interview went like this:
    VO: Why do you want to go to US
    Dad: Tourism and to visit my son
    VO: When do you want to go and for how long
    Dad: April, for 1 month
    VO: What does your son do?
    Dad: Gave Employment Verification letter to VO and answered that I work in an xyz company as Regional Sales Manager.

    VO looked at the I-134, employment verification letter, paystubs and then said "I cannot grant you visas this time, you can try next time if you want to"

    I have 2 elder brothers in India, both married with 2 kids each and are doing their own business. My mom is a housewife, my dad has his own wholesale food distribution business. Income 6Lacs per annum, 4L other investments.

    I'm not sure what am I doing wrong guys, could someone please help. Thank you.
